How GLP-1 Medications Alter Digestive Tolerance

GLP-1 receptor agonists slow gastric emptying and reduce appetite signaling, which commonly causes nausea, vomiting, and early satiety. These effects are dose-dependent and time-dependent, typically subsiding as the body adapts over weeks to months of continued use.

Individual tolerance timelines vary widely. Some patients experience minimal gastrointestinal effects, while others report significant digestive symptoms in the first weeks. This variation stems partly from genetic differences in GLP-1 receptor expression and partly from baseline metabolic health markers like inflammation status and gut microbiota composition.

Practical Dietary Adjustments for Symptom Minimization

High-fat, high-fiber, and high-volume foods are commonly reported triggers for nausea and vomiting on GLP-1 therapy. However, individual thresholds differ: some patients tolerate small amounts of these foods, while others need complete temporary avoidance depending on their genetic predisposition and medication dose.

Effective dietary strategies include prioritizing protein-rich foods that are low in fat, eating smaller frequent meals rather than large portions, staying hydrated, and avoiding carbonated beverages. Your provider may recommend a personalized food trial period to identify your specific tolerance window rather than adhering to a generic restriction list.

Medical Evaluation and Provider-Guided Personalization

Before initiating GLP-1 therapy, a qualified healthcare provider should evaluate your baseline gastrointestinal health, metabolic status, and medication history. This assessment helps predict your likely tolerance profile and allows proactive dietary planning rather than reactive symptom management.

If gastrointestinal symptoms persist beyond the expected adaptation period, your provider may recommend biomarker testing, dose adjustments, or medication timing changes. Genetic insights into peptide pathways should be interpreted with your healthcare provider to inform these clinical decisions, never as standalone predictors of your medication response.

How long do gastrointestinal side effects from GLP-1 medications typically last?

Most patients experience symptom improvement within 2-4 weeks as their body adapts. However, adaptation timelines vary based on dose, baseline health markers, and genetic factors influencing GLP-1 receptor sensitivity.
